The Prime Minister of the Republic of Callagea is the head of government of Callagea. The Prime Minister is appointed by the High Chancellor following legislative elections. He is in charge of leading the governing coalition of the Central Assembly and leading the Cabinet of Callagea. The current Prime Minister is Jason Gardner, first appointed by High Chancellor Audrey LaBeau on May 5, 2015.

Overview

The position of Prime Minister is a constitutionally mandated position first created by the Constitution of 1886. Previously, it was simply a ministerial cabinet position selected by the monarch who helped direct national policy. After the Constitution of 1886 however, the position was strengthened with the introduction of political parties. Today, the Prime Minister is the head of the Cabinet of Callagea. The Prime Minister is a member of the Central Assembly and is one the political party leaders, usually selected by that political party's internal procedures. Following national elections, the High Chancellor calls for the leaders of the political parties with highest number of seats to form a government. If no party has a majority of seats, the top party leaders work with other party leaders to form alliance and group known as the governing coalition. When the parties in the governing coalition come together, the head party leader informs the High Chancellor that they have formed a government and after being approved by the Central Assembly, the High Chancellor selects the party leader to become Prime Minister.

The Prime Minister himself is not subject to being removed from office by the Central Assembly or High Chancellor like other top officials and the only way for the Central Assembly to remove him from power is to cast a Vote of No Confidence in the Government in which another round of elections are forced to be held, although for the Prime Minister to truly be removed, his party must lose its majority. The individual parties themselves however may choose their party leader and remove them, including if they are Prime Minister. Thus, Prime Ministers may change but the party controlling the slot will usually stay the same.

Powers and Duties

One of the greatest responsibilities of the Prime Minister is overseeing the policy direction and decision making of the government. Working in consort with his fellow party officials and other governing parties, he drafts the national policy platform for each State Address to the Central Assembly of Callagea which is given by the High Chancellor. He also directs his Government to draft and propose acts or policies to the Central Assembly and advocates for or against certain actions. He is also responsible for overseeing the entire executive branch and its agencies who execute policy through his fellow ministers. The Prime Minister also gets to select all the members of his Government and also nominates all judges, ambassadors, and other public officials. The Prime Minister may also request to the High Chancellor that the Central Assembly be dissolved and new elections be held. Lastly, the Prime Minister also may represent the Republic of Callagea abroad, especially when the visit is for policy or diplomatic purposes.

Salary and Benefits

The salary of the Prime Minister is set by law at slightly less than the High Chancellor and equal to that of all members of the Central Assembly, at 90,000 cents. In addition, the Prime Minister is also given access to many other amenities including healthcare and insurance covered by the state. All Prime Ministers also reside in the official residence known as Spader Street. The grounds, maintenance, and staff are covered by public funds and around-the-clock protection is provided to the Prime Minister by the Wolf Legion.
